B0094 CRASH ZONE SENSOR
DescriptionINFOID:0000000009460765
DTC B0094 CRASH ZONE SENSOR
The crash zone sensor is wired to the air bag diagnosis sensor unit. The air bag diagnosis sensor unit will
monitor for opens and shorts in detect ed lines to the crash zone sensor.

B0091 FRONT SIDE AIR BAG SATELLITE SENSOR LH
B0091 FRONT SIDE AIR BAG SATELLITE SENSOR LH
DescriptionINFOID:0000000009460768
DTC B0091 FRONT SATELLITE SENSOR LH
The front side air bag satellite sensor LH is wired to the air bag diagnosis sensor unit. The air bag diagnosis
sensor unit will monitor the front side air bag satellite sensor LH for internal failures and its circuits for commu-
nication errors.
